Legon Cities Fc Will Unleash Asamoah Gyan Against Asante Kotoko Tonight.

Former Black Stars Captain Asamoah Gyan is likely to be in the starting line up of Legon cities fc to face Asante Kotoko in the Matchday 5 of the Ghana Premier League tonight at the Accra Sports Stadium.

Asamoah Gyan joined Legon cities fc as free agent in a deal reported to be in the region of $1.2 million.

Since joining the club in November this year, Asamoah Gyan has played only one game for the royals against Medeama SC at home when he replace Raphael Ocloo in the 71st minute but the match ended in stalemate.

Report coming from the camp of the royals indicates, new coach Bashiru Hayford will give Asamoah Gyan his first start in the Ghana Premier League against Asante Kotoko Tonight.

Legon cities fc are chasing their first win of the season and they feel there’s no better way to grab that first victory than beating Asante Kotoko Tonight.

There’s no injury concerns in camp for Legon Cities with most of their players fit and ready for the crucial encounter tonight.
